Transaction 8528db37b3ee21d0a66aa83fdbd80ae44ad65832f96e1b42a0a0f3764ed284cf
1 Input
1 Output
-
8528db37b3ee21d0a66aa83fdbd80ae44ad65832f96e1b42a0a0f3764ed284cf:0
- value
- 23059
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e412720a8d94fcac71be68f0d7842e4bf51d4e1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DyB193kqc5wBAgvgWDHY3HZsfwYdx8G3Y